Job duties:
- Cultivate a mindset that truly puts customer's wants & needs first
- Apply Eco-friendly pest products to residential & commercial properties
- Complete daily reports for services rendered
- Effectively communicate by answering customer questions and addressing customer concerns
- Continually educate oneself on pest control best practices in the Northwest
- Be willing to go above and beyond to satisfy customer's pest control needs and wants
Job Requirements:
- Must be willing to take a drug test
- Must be willing to take a background check
- Must be able to go up on ladders occasionally
- Must be comfortable working primarily outdoors in all types of weather conditions, e.g., rain, snow, cold and hot weather
- Must be comfortable working with chemicals in safe conditions
- Must be able to traverse crawl spaces or other tight spaces
- Must be able to kneel/stoop comfortably throughout the day
- Must be able to perform the following movements regularly: reach above your head, look up, twist your torso, crawl on your belly/hands/knees, carry 40 lbs on your back, and lift 50 lbs.
- Must have a valid driver's license and a clean driving record (Fewer than 2 moving violations in the last three years)
- High School diploma or GED
- Must be able to keep up with a fast-paced environment and be willing to adapt cheerfully to occasional changes in daily routine
